Octopus Renewables Infrastructure Trust Plc ( (GB:ORIT) ) has provided an update.
Octopus Renewables Infrastructure Trust plc announced the conditional acquisition of a 32.6MW solar site in Ireland, marking its sixth project at the Ballymacarney complex. This acquisition, valued at approximately €27 million, will increase the complex’s capacity by 14% and is expected to complete in the second half of 2026. The project aligns with ORIT’s strategy of disciplined capital allocation and expanding its renewable energy portfolio. The new site will operate under a long-term power purchase agreement with a US technology company, enhancing ORIT’s strategy of securing fixed revenue streams and leveraging existing infrastructure.

More about Octopus Renewables Infrastructure Trust Plc
Octopus Renewables Infrastructure Trust (ORIT) is a London-listed, closed-ended investment company focused on providing investors with sustainable income returns and capital growth through a diversified portfolio of renewable energy assets in Europe and Australia. As an impact fund, ORIT contributes to the transition to net zero and supports UN Sustainable Development Goals. Its investment manager, Octopus Energy Generation, has a significant track record in renewable energy fund management, with assets under management across 18 countries.
